- One of the primary advantages of taper roller bearings is their ability to accommodate both radial and axial loads. This makes them ideal for use in applications where multiple forces are acting on the bearing simultaneously. The tapered rollers are designed to distribute the load evenly across the bearing surface, which helps to reduce wear and tear and extend the life of the bearing.

- Firstly, let's understand the functionality of deep groove ball bearings. They consist of an outer ring, inner ring, balls, and a cage, which hold the balls in place and maintain uniform spacing. The design allows for radial and some axial loads to be supported simultaneously, making them suitable for a wide range of applications, from automotive to industrial machinery.
